Stitch-and-Flip Jacket Construction Would you like to make a lightweight, beautifully finished jacket in a few sewing sessions? Using a very simple technique, you can provide a lining for your jacket that will clean finish the seams, provide some structural support, and streamline the construction process.

Join us as we create an easy jacket using the "stitch-and-flip" lining technique.

You can use this technique to modify a favorite jacket pattern construction, or try it on a new pattern.

Lesson One: Preparations for the project, such as pattern choices and fabric recommendations, will be discussed. Interfacing choices will be addressed, as well as modifications that may be necessary for use of the technique. The basic stitch-and-flip technique will be introduced, using simple square shapes. The resulting sample can be finished into a reversible scarf.
Lesson Two: A sewing sequence will be given for two styles of jackets. The student will be able to adapt the technique for a princess-line jacket or a darted-front jacket using the stitch-and-flip lining. Pocket placement and construction will be discussed.
Lesson Three: Sewing sequence will be given for a jeans-style jacket with a yoke. The student will learn how to attach a yoke with the same technique as the vertical seams. Sleeve seams will also be addressed in this lesson. Reversible garments and heavier weight garments will also be discussed.
Lesson Four: Finishing touches, such as facings, bindings, shoulder pads, and hems, will be covered in this lesson. A short discussion of how to adapt the technique to other garments will be included.
